Two cadres of the NSCN-K (Nikki Sumi) faction surrendered before the Assam Rifles and Tirap Police in the Kheti area of Arunachal Pradesh’s Tirap district on June 28, in a move described by security officials as part of ongoing efforts to restore peace and stability in the region.
According to a statement issued by the Ministry of Defence, the two insurgents voluntarily laid down their arms and surrendered to the security forces. During the surrender, they handed over two pistols along with live ammunition.
The surrendered cadres have been taken into custody for completion of legal formalities and further rehabilitation procedures.
The Ministry of Defence stated that the surrender reflects the continued success of coordinated outreach initiatives undertaken by the Assam Rifles to encourage insurgents to renounce violence and return to the mainstream.
